two way communication devices, also known as walkie-talkies, have been around for decades. These handheld devices allow users to communicate with each other wirelessly over short distances, without the need for a central base station. Originally developed for military use during World War II, walkie-talkies quickly became popular among public safety personnel, construction workers, and outdoor enthusiasts.

Over the years, two way communication devices have evolved significantly in terms of size, range, and features. Modern walkie-talkies are smaller, lighter, and more powerful than their predecessors, offering a range of up to several miles in optimal conditions. They come equipped with a variety of features such as weather alerts, emergency SOS signals, and even built-in GPS tracking.

One of the key advantages of two way communication devices is their ability to provide instant, reliable communication in situations where cell phone service may be limited or unavailable. This makes them an ideal choice for outdoor activities such as camping, hiking, and boating, as well as for industries such as construction, manufacturing, and transportation.

In recent years, the rise of smartphones and other mobile devices has raised questions about the relevance of traditional walkie-talkies. However, two way communication devices still offer several advantages that set them apart from smartphones. For one, walkie-talkies operate on dedicated radio frequencies, which means they are less likely to be affected by network congestion or outages. This makes them a more reliable option for critical communications in emergency situations.

Another key advantage of two way communication devices is their simplicity and ease of use. Unlike smartphones, which can be complicated and require a data connection, walkie-talkies are designed for quick and intuitive communication. This makes them an ideal choice for users who need to stay connected on the go without dealing with the distractions of a smartphone.
